Cyber safety solutions: Best Practice Cyber Security Tips
Let's dive into some best practice cyber security tips that add a dash of humor to your safety protocols. First, treat your passwords like toothbrushes—change them regularly and don't share them with anyone. This simple step prevents unauthorized access, ensuring your data remains safe. Next, think of phishing emails as digital junk food. They might look tempting, but it's best to avoid them. Train your team to recognize suspicious emails, keeping your inbox free from harmful clicks. Finally, consider a firewall as your business's bouncer. It makes sure only the right data gets in and out. Investing in a robust firewall setup can prevent unwanted digital guests from crashing your party. By incorporating these quirky yet effective cyber security best practices for business, you can protect your company while enjoying a few lighthearted moments.
Boosting Your Business Defenses
When it comes to bolstering your business defenses, think of it as equipping your team with superhero gear. Start with regular software updates—these are like capes for your applications, shielding them from vulnerabilities. Neglecting updates is akin to leaving your back door wide open for hackers. Next, make multi-factor authentication (MFA) your sidekick. It's like a secret handshake that only trusted members know, adding an extra layer of protection to your accounts. Additionally, consider encryption as your business's invisibility cloak. By encrypting sensitive data, you ensure that even if it's intercepted, it's unreadable to prying eyes. Lastly, encourage a culture of security awareness within your team. Regular training sessions can transform employees into vigilant guardians of your data, alert to any suspicious activity. By implementing these cyber security best practices for business, you can create a robust defense system that stands strong against cyber threats.
Cyber Security Best Practices for Business
Embracing cyber security best practices for business is like giving your company a digital shield. Begin by conducting regular risk assessments. Think of these as health check-ups for your IT infrastructure, identifying weak spots before they become problematic. Next, cultivate a strong password policy. Encourage passwords that are long, complex, and unique—imagine them as the skeleton keys to your company's kingdom. Also, back up your data regularly. Consider these backups as your digital insurance policy, ready to jump in if disaster strikes. Another key practice is to limit access based on roles. Just as you wouldn’t give the office keys to everyone, ensure that sensitive data is only accessible to those who truly need it. By integrating these strategies into your operations, you not only protect your business but also foster a culture where cyber security is a priority, keeping threats at bay with a proactive approach.
